THE APOLLO SINGERS

Acclaimed alike by Press and public to be the best male choir Wellington has ever possessed, the Wellington Jl’" l ''’ Singers are now firmly established in the affections of our concert-goers, and tne third concert of the Wellington Apollo Singers, is announced for Saturday ni xt. Serial numbers from the two previous programmes will be repeated—notablj tiie “Hungarian March,” the ‘Sailors Chorus from "Tiie Flying Dutchman . and Pere.v Grainger's "The Hunter in His Career, with accompaniment for two grand pianos nlnved bv Messrs. Ernest Jenner. A.R.A.M.. Winiam Billington Besides these numbers the singers will render the famous “Pilgrims’ Chorus.” from Tannhauser.” Other new numbers will include Adolphe Adam’s "The Anvil, and Veits "Summer Night." Assisting the choir will be Miss Ava Symons, violinist, and Mr. Ernest Jenner, solo pianist. The Apollo Singers are conducted by Mr. H. Temple White.
